Which word is more common?

Crowdedness is more commonly used in everyday language than overcrowding. Crowdedness is a more general term that can be used in various contexts, while overcrowding is more specific and often used in technical or formal contexts.

Whatโ€™s the difference in the tone of formality between crowdedness and overcrowding?

Overcrowding is typically associated with a more formal tone, while crowdedness is more versatile and can be used in both formal and informal contexts.
